New Brookshire Grocery Arena in Bossier Parish It’s the largest multi-purpose event arena in Northwest Louisiana, with 270,000 square feet. And in Bossier Parish, it’s the only place where you can join 13,999 of your closest friends for a concert, sporting event, or graduation ceremony. You’ve probably already been there. Holiday Lanes Bowling Alley celebrated 60 years in operation in Bossier Parish last week. This milestone was marked by a ribbon-cutting ceremony and the unveiling of a historical marker. 60 Years of Great Fun: A Celebration at the Holiday Lanes Bowling Alley Holiday Lanes Bowling Alley was excited to celebrate its 60th year of operation last week.
